Roman Imperatorial and Imperial Coins from the Sir Gerard Clauson Collection

Mark Antony and Octavian, a contemporary fourrée Denarius, after Ephesus, 41, with M. Barbatius Pollio, bare head of Antony right, rev. bare head of Octavian right, 2.80g (cf. Craw. 517/2); Mark Antony, Denarius, Athens, 38, Antony, veiled and togate, standing right, holding lituus in right hand, rev. radiate head of Sol, 3.25g (Craw. 533/2; BMCRR East 114-3; RSC 13a); Denarius, Patrae?, 32-1, galley right, rev. leg viiii, legionary eagle between two standards, 3.37g (Craw. 544/22; BMCRR East 200; RSC 36) [3]. First with several breaks in the plating, otherwise about fine and better £90-£120
